#0ad830 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0ad830 is composed of 3.9% red, 84.7%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.8%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 131.1 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 44.3%. #0ad830 color hex could be obtained by blending #14ff60 with #00b100.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

Shades and Tints of #0ad830

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a02 is the darkest color, while #f6fff8 is the lightest one.
